Name Origins & Meaning
Margaret
Origin: Greek
Meaning: Derived from the Greek word 'margaritēs' meaning 'pearl'.
Thompson
Origin: English/Scottish
Meaning: Patronymic surname meaning 'son of Thom' or 'son of Thomas'.
